What Type of Medicine is Lecetrin (Levocetirizine)?
Lecetrin is a synthetic medicinal product containing the active substance Levocetirizine dihydrochloride. It is classified as a third-generation antihistamine, belonging to the functional group of selective peripheral H1-receptor antagonists. This orally active substance is designed to mitigate the physical responses associated with allergic reactions by specifically blocking certain cellular receptors. The drug represents a chemical advancement known as a chiral switch from its predecessor, Cetirizine. Levocetirizine is the highly potent, biologically active R-enantiomer of the parent compound, meaning it utilizes only the molecular structure responsible for the desired therapeutic effect. This focused origin and structure are clinically recognized for providing high potency at low concentrations.
Composition and General Purpose of Lecetrin
The medicine's active substance is Levocetirizine dihydrochloride, and it is formulated as a single-ingredient product for oral administration. Lecetrin is made available in several pharmaceutical preparations to suit patient needs, including the film-coated tablet, the scored tablet, and an oral solution. The availability of a liquid oral solution makes the drug distinctively suited for flexible dosing in specific patient groups, such as children. The general purpose of this medicine is to provide systemic relief by acting as an H1-receptor blocker, effectively preventing the naturally occurring chemical Histamine from triggering allergic responses. In addition to this primary action, Levocetirizine has documented anti-inflammatory effects that may enhance its overall benefit.
